Subject property consists of a level lot, containing 4,287 square feet, having a frontage of 45.5 feet on School Street. The land is improved with a 2 1/2 story duplex dwelling.

The exterior of the dwelling is asphalt siding, with wood double hung windows and a gable/asphalt shingle roof.

The interior of the building is in fair condition, with a full concrete cellar with a dirt floor. The heat is by stove, plumbing is brass and copper piping. The wiring is Romex and BX in fair condition. The kitchens are of an older type with white sinks and few cabinets.
